Skilled Van Technician
Due to continued growth, we’re looking for a Skilled Van Technician to join our experienced workshop team at our Portsmouth site.
This is a fantastic opportunity for an experienced technician to join a professional and growing team, working with modern vans and light commercial vehicles and the latest diagnostic technology.
We’re looking for someone with strong mechanical, electrical, and diagnostic experience who takes pride in delivering high-quality work. You don’t need to already hold an MOT Tester qualification – if you’re not currently qualified but are willing to undertake the relevant training, we’ll support you in gaining this.

Working Hours
- Monday to Friday, 8.00am to 5.00pm, i.e. 40 hours per week, 1 hour lunch break (unpaid).
- Saturday work may be required, paid at 1.5 times normal rate
Salary
Dependent on experience (will be discussed at interview stage)
Key Responsibilities
- Carrying out servicing, maintenance, and repairs on vans and light commercial vehicles.
- Performing complex mechanical, electrical, and electronic diagnostics and repairs.
- Ensuring all work is completed accurately, efficiently, and to manufacturer standards.
- Working collaboratively with the workshop team to meet customer expectations.
- Carrying out MOT testing where qualified, with training available for the right candidate.
- Keeping up to date with the latest vehicle technology, systems, and diagnostic equipment.
- Maintaining a safe, clean, and professional working environment.

Ideally, We Are Looking For:
- Strong experience in complex mechanical, electrical, and electronic diagnosis and repair.
- Previous experience working with vans or light commercial vehicles.
- Electric Vehicle (EV) trained.
- Air conditioning qualification preferred.
- MOT Tester qualification (Class 4/5/7) is desirable, but not essential – full training will be supported for the right candidate.
- Previous franchised main dealer experience, ideally with Fiat or other Stellantis brands.
- Master Technician level within a franchised dealer network is desirable.
- A positive attitude, strong work ethic, and commitment to quality.
- Ability to work independently and as part of a team.

Who We Are:
Adams Morey is a part of the Greenhous Group which holds a position as one of the leading independent commercial enterprises in the UK. With 21 sites across the UK, Greenhous are one of the largest groups across the network.
Adams Morey itself was launched in 1973 and has successfully built an extensive customer base in the truck and van marketplace along the south coast. With its company headquarters in Southampton, we are the main DAF truck dealers in the area offering sales, parts, and servicing.
